Legal Responsibilities and Standards
Registered agents play a vital role in making sure that businesses adhere with legal requirements. They are responsible for receiving legal documents, such as court documents, and must ensure these are sent to the correct individuals within the organization. This responsibility requires a significant level of diligence and organization, as failure to respond to legal documents in a timely manner can lead to default judgments or penalties. Comprehending the legal requirements specific to each state is necessary for registered agent providers to effectively serve their clients.
Recommended practices for registered agents include upholding comprehensive records and providing timely notifications to businesses regarding critical documents and deadlines. It is important for registered agents to have a reliable system in place for tracking and responding to incoming legal communications. Understanding Certified Representative Rules
Registered proxies play a crucial role in maintaining the lawful position of enterprises. They are responsible for receiving important lawful papers and delivery of notices on behalf of a corporation. Each jurisdiction has specific certified proxy requirements that companies must adhere to in order to continue in compliance. These regulations often mandate that the licensed representative must have a real location within the state of establishment and be available during standard office hours to accept notices.
Adhering with certified proxy regulations is crucial for both limited companies and companies. An suitable registered agent ensures that organizations fulfill their regulatory obligations, including on-time notices about court cases and periodic compliance documents. Inability to comply with these requirements can cause legal complications and prospective fines, emphasizing the significance of selecting a reliable registered agent provider who is well-versed in these laws well.
